The excitement continues in *Pokemon TCG Pocket* with the launch of the second part of the Blastoise Wonder Pick event, bringing a fresh wave of cosmetic rewards to eager players. The event shop has been revamped to showcase four new Blastoise-themed items, including a stylish Blastoise icon, a unique coin, eye-catching card sleeves, and an impressive Blue and Blastoise playmat. These enticing additions are available until January 28, but remember, event tickets will cease distribution on January 22, so make sure to log in frequently to maximize your rewards.

If you find yourself with extra event tickets, you can exchange them for up to 1,000 Shinedust, with a rate of 50 Shinedust per ticket. Mark your calendars: the second part of the event runs until January 22, and the event shop remains open until January 28.
Blastoise Wonder Pick Event Has New Rewards
The first segment of the current Wonder Pick Event kicked off on January 6, introducing two new promo cards featuring Squirtle and Charmander. These cards, while identical in gameplay to their standard counterparts, boast exclusive artwork that adds a special touch to any collection. The rewards from the first part of the event remain accessible, including a backdrop with the trainer Blue and a cover showcasing Blue and Blastoise together. The event also introduced new missions, which players can complete by participating in special Wonder Pick choices.
Completing these missions grants players Event Shop Tickets. These missions involve engaging in the Wonder Pick and collecting Fire-type and Water-type cards. For those yet to dive in, missions from both parts of the event are cumulative and can be tackled at the same time. The Bonus Pick feature also offers Event Shop Tickets as rewards, making it easier to collect all the items in the shop.
